Salient points: SIM cards are tiny computers that can run code, and are controlled by the carriers (and hackers) You can brute force the private key on 25% of provider-issued SIM cards and install apps (need the SIM card...maybe) The key uses a way old standard (DES) You can use the Android emulator to support this, so if someone gets your SIM card they can probably get the key within a couple days Carriers probably use a shared key for broadcast messages (weather alerts, etc), so it's possible getting this key unlocks a bunch of phones You can send SMS commands to phones once unlocked to install apps SIM card apps can do things directly with the network without the phone knowing Speakers do shots with the organizers on stage at DEFCON Also http://i.imgur.com/76uexDA.png
